Attempt to smuggle precious stones foiled by Customs at Karachi Airport.
“The seized gemstones are worth more than Rs 11 million,” says customs spokesman.
Customs personnel seizes suspicious import parcels from UAE.
Reportedly, precious stones include 7 types including emerald, coral, ruby, opal.
As per the initial investigation, the parcel was booked as a textile material in the name of a woman named Shahzadi.
The scope of the investigation has been widened by registering a case.
“This is the second major operation of the Airport Collectorate in four days,” says the spokesman.
